2023: Kwara SDP Guber, Hakeem Lawal, Vows To Conduct LG Election Within One Year In Office
Hakeem Oladimeji Lawal, the Kwara State gubernatorial candidate of the Social Democratic Party (SDP) has made a solemn pledge to the people of the state to the effect that once voted into office as the governor in the forthcoming 2023 election, he would put on his priority list the conduct of local government election.
Lawal made the resolute pledge during an interactive session he and his party officials had with community leaders, opinion leaders and stakeholders on Saturday while on a visit to Irepodun and Isin Local Government Areas of the Kwara South Senatorial districts of the.
During the visit which took him to many constituencies in the zone, Alhaji Lawal also reiterated his agenda to embark on massive reforms in education, agriculture and Local Government administration. Specifically, he promised to conduct an election into the Local Government Council within one year of his administration.
He also promised that the Council reforms will grant some level of financial autonomy to the Local Government administrations and foster a mutually beneficial relationship between the Councils and the State government.
“The emasculation of the Local Government administration has stifled development at the grassroots. Apart from the election, we will release their money to them and equally give them some level of independence to utilize their resource for the development of the people. We will also try to bridge the disparity between the salary of workers on the same level in the State and the Local Government Councils,” he said.
On education and human capital development, he stated that he will provide a solution for Kwarans on the basis of education. “It means we must revive our Technical Schools and Colleges. As of today, our people can hardly compete when it comes to technical know-how. If you look at the Building Industry, for instance, many of the professionals competing there are from places like the Republic of Benin, Togo Ghana, etc.
He declared: “My focus is to change the policy on Education, with emphasis on Science and Technology to drive our youths to become global citizens.
On Agriculture, Lawal maintained that the State boasts of many Agriculture Belts, adding that “for instance, we had Rice and Sugar Belts in Patigi, Cotton Belt in Baruten and Cocoa Belt in Irepodun Ekiti, Oke Ero in Kwara South. On the basis of this, we also had forestry in Jebba and Erinle. This was the reason why we had a Sugar Company in Bacita, Paper Mill in Jebba and a Paper Converter Company in Erinle.
He equally promised the sector will be modernised to maximize the full potential of the sector for greater returns to the farmer in order to make farming attractive to both the old and the young.
The meeting saw him engage many groups like the League of Imams, the Christian Association of Nigeria, CAN, the Artisans Congress of Nigeria, youth groups, market women and traditional rulers.
“Our discussion today is a covenant between us. The two parties must do their parts. When you vote for us, it becomes a debt for us to do our part too. I can assure you that we will deploy Kwara resources for Kwarans and strive to restore the glory of the State,” he said.
